Boston Early Music Festival announces plans for an all-virtual 2021 Festival

Cambridge, MA – The 21st biennial Boston Early Music Festival will be presented exclusively online, from June 6–13, 2021. The virtual event—titled Music of Solace and Joy—will feature a combination of new broadcasts from BEMF’s operatic video archives, recorded concert performances from the world’s leading Early Music Artists, an Exhibition, Fringe Series, Masterclasses, and more.

Tabea Debus with Alon Sariel

On January 28th at 5 pm ET, Tabea Debus, recorder and Alon Sariel, theorbo present a new program, entitled Ohrwurm, that explores how tunes and dances wormed their way into many aspects of music-making in seventeenth- and eighteenth-century Europe, and, in traversing the centuries, contemporary compositions testify to the earworm’s secured place in modern life.
